Vale Adrian Bubb

The nib Newcastle Knights would like to express our sincere condolences to friends and family of Knights Old Boy number #34, Adrian Bubb.

Adrian passed away during the early hours of Tuesday morning after a short hospitalisation for cancer related treatment. 

The Once a Knights Old Boys paid tribute to their much-loved mate and former teammate earlier this week with these fitting words.

"A great bloke, a great mate, with a wonderful sense of humour, intelligent and tough as they come. He came over from rugby union when the Knights first came into inception working his way through under 21s to reserve grade and eventually making his debut in first grade against the Balmain Tigers at Leichhardt Oval - a memorable match."

Stories about Bubby from the early days were legendary, full of character, full of life - he is an original old boy and will be sorely missed.

Many blessings to Adrian’s family and friends as they get through this tough time.Adrian is survived by his wife Suzanne and 4 children: Jacob; Jasmine; Olivia; Zali. May the love and support of Bubby's ex-teammates give you the strength to carry on

One of Adrian's extended family members wanted to share this anecdote.

"Adrian joked with the wonderful nursing staff that they shouldn't be concerned if they saw blue when they took his blood as red and blue flowed in his veins."

Classic Bubby to the end; gone but never forgotten.
